The secret to this bit's effectiveness lies in the sweet iron mouthpiece. As it oxidizes over time, it creates a pleasant, sweet taste that encourages salivation and relaxation, making it much easier for your horse to accept the bit and stay "light" in your hands. Combined with the medium port for tongue relief and independent swivel cheeks, it’s built to keep your horse comfortable while you work on those precise lateral movements and shoulder corrections.

Shires bits are measured from the inside of one cheek to the inside of the other. For the Shires Sweet Iron Correction Bit, you should aim for approximately 1/4 inch (5mm) of space on either side of the horse's mouth to ensure the swivel joints have enough room to move without pinching the lips.
This is a leverage bit intended for advanced training and correction, not for beginners or young horses just starting their education. It is best used by riders with soft hands on horses that already understand the basics of the bit.
